The Original Factory Shop was established in 1969 as part of Peter Black’s selling M&S seconds. In 2005 George Foster joined as CEO with a strong retail track record. Most recently he was chief executive of TJ Hughes and was responsible for taking it from turnover of £60 million to over £200 million.
In December 2007, George successfully led the secondary management buy-out of the company backed by Duke Street Capital. In January 2009, Angela Spindler replaced George Foster as CEO; Angela’s previous role was Managing Director at Debenhams. Before this she spent 10 years at ASDA where she held a number of key board level trading roles and was the Executive Managing Director of the successful George brand. Angela’s early career was with Pedigree Pet foods and Cadbury Schweppes.
The Original Factory Shop has a turnover of over £100 million and aims to grow through an organic growth programme of opening 30 stores per annum.
To service these growth targets, in 2007 the company relocated its warehouse and HQ to a 145,000 sq ft facility in Burnley capable of servicing up to 200 stores.
